Please explain you can only go 3-5 with a bigger wheel. I would go 2-3 done right you could be very happy and still tow and use 4wd

A 3/5 on 20's would put you on the bumpstops and would have you dragging the ground. To me the ride becomes to rough when you are that low to the ground. Almost to the point where you could not clear road bumps.
